引言

在当今加密货币和去中心化应用(dApps)蓬勃发展的环境中,Web3技术为用户提供了一种全新的互动方式。Web3是指基于区块链的下一代互联网,强调去中心化和用户掌控数据。在Web3中,数字钱包作为用户与区块链网络之间的重要桥梁,起着至关重要的作用。本文将详细探讨Web3如何连接钱包,包括连接步骤、不同类型的钱包、常见问题等。

什么是Web3及其重要性

Web3代表的是互联网的又一次演变,它与传统的Web2.0有着显著的区别。在Web2.0中,用户主要依赖于中心化的服务器和平台,其数据和隐私易受威胁。Web3则利用区块链技术,赋予用户更大的权力和控制权,使得数据得以透明且不可篡改。Web3的核心是去中心化,这不仅帮助用户维护其数字身份,还促进了去中心化金融(DeFi)、非同质化代币(NFT)和去中心化自治组织(DAO)的发展。

不同类型的钱包

在连接Web3时,选择合适的钱包是至关重要的。常见的钱包主要分为三类:热钱包、冷钱包和浏览器扩展钱包。

热钱包

热钱包是指始终连接互联网的钱包,方便用户随时随地进行交易。常见的如MetaMask、Trust Wallet,它们支持多种区块链和代币,适合频繁交易的用户。但由于热钱包始终在线,安全性相对较低。

冷钱包

冷钱包是一种离线存储的钱包,它可以有效保护用户资金免受网络攻击。硬件钱包(如Ledger和Trezor)是最常用的冷钱包,适合长期存储大量资产的用户。然而,冷钱包交易的便利性较低,通常需要手动操作才能访问数字资产。

浏览器扩展钱包

浏览器扩展钱包是与浏览器集成的钱包,像MetaMask便是一个典型例子。这类钱包方便用户在Web3应用中浏览和交易,无需每次都输入私钥,极大提升了用户体验。但用户在使用时,必须确保浏览器的安全性,以防止钓鱼攻击。

如何连接钱包到Web3应用

连接钱包到Web3应用的过程通常如下:

  1. 选择你的钱包:首先,选择一个适合你的需求的钱包,如MetaMask、WalletConnect或其他支持的浏览器扩展钱包。
  2. 安装钱包扩展:如果选择的是浏览器扩展钱包,前往相应的应用商店下载并安装该扩展。
  3. 创建或导入钱包:按照提示创建一个新的钱包或导入现有钱包。务必记住你的助记词或私钥,因为这关系到你资产的安全。
  4. 连接到Web3应用:在你想要连接的Web3应用上,通常会看到“连接钱包”或“登录”按钮。点击它。
  5. 选择钱包类型:选择你所使用的钱包,比如MetaMask或WalletConnect,并授权连接。
  6. 确认连接:确保钱包内的连接请求,授权应用访问你的钱包地址。

常见问题

1. 如何选择合适的钱包?

选择合适的钱包对于确保安全性和便利性至关重要。以下是一些选择钱包时的考虑要素:

  • 安全性:安全性是选择钱包的首要因素。确保钱包提供强大的加密技术和双重身份验证等安全措施。
  • 用户体验:选择一个界面友好,易于使用的钱包,以便快速上手。
  • 支持的资产:确保钱包支持你所投资的加密货币和代币。不同的钱包的兼容性不同,选择时要注意。
  • 社区和支持:选择有大量用户和活跃社区支持的钱包,能够在遇到问题时得到快速响应。

2. 如何确保连接安全?

在连接钱包到Web3应用时,安全是一个重要的问题。这些措施可以提高安全性:

  • 使用官方网站:永远在安全的、经过验证的官方网站上下载钱包,并避免在不知名的第三方网站上进行操作。
  • 检查URL:在访问Web3应用时,确保URL以“https”开头,避免钓鱼攻击。
  • 授权请求:在每次连接时仔细查看钱包授权请求,确保你只授权必要的权限。
  • 定期更新:定期检查钱包软件更新并安装最新版本,以确保最新的安全补丁。

3. 如何恢复钱包访问?

如果你丢失了访问钱包的方式,比如忘记了密码,可以通过助记词或私钥恢复钱包。以下是恢复步骤:

  1. 安装钱包软件:在新设备上重新安装你的钱包软件,比如MetaMask或Trezor应用。
  2. 选择恢复钱包:在登录界面上选择“恢复钱包”选项。
  3. 输入助记词:按照提示输入助记词或私钥,确保输入正确,也要注意保护你的助记词,以防被他人盗取。
  4. 完成恢复:成功输入后,钱包中的资产将显示在你的界面中,确认无误后,继续使用。

4. 连接钱包会产生费用吗?

连接钱包本身不会产生费用,但执行操作时可能会产生交易费用。这通常是以网络费用(Gas Fees)的形式出现,特别是在以太坊等区块链上进行交易时。一些重要的费用因素包括:

  • 网络拥堵:在网络拥堵时,交易费用可能上涨,因此在低峰时段交易可以节省成本。
  • 交易复杂性:更复杂的交易(如智能合约交互)可能需要更高的Gas费用。
  • 选择合适的链:选择交易费用相对较低的区块链,可以有效降低总费用,例如Polygon或Binance Smart Chain。

5. 钱包连接出现问题该如何处理?

如果在连接钱包时遇到问题,可以尝试以下措施处理:

  1. 检查网络连接:确保你的网络连接正常,如果网络不稳定,可能导致连接失败。
  2. 更新钱包软件:确保你正在使用最新版本的钱包软件,有时旧版本可能会出现兼容性问题。
  3. 重新授权:尝试在Web3应用中重新授权连接并检查应用是否正常运行。
  4. 清理浏览器缓存:如果使用浏览器扩展钱包,清理浏览器缓存和Cookies,可能会有帮助。
  5. 寻求支持:如果问题依然存在,访问钱包的官方支持页面或社区寻求帮助,通常会有技术人员提供解答。

总结

Web3时代的到来,使得钱包连接变得越来越重要。通过了解不同类型的钱包、连接步骤和安全注意事项,用户能够更有效地与去中心化应用进行交互。在这个过程中,确保安全和遵循最佳实践至关重要。希望本文能够帮助读者更好地理解Web3及其钱包连接的相关知识,启发用户更好地参与到去中心化的未来中。